San Francisco may not be primarily known as a beach city. Yet, thanks to its privileged position on the West Coast of the United States, the city stretches along significant portions of the Pacific and its namesake Bay. The result? A magnificent and rugged coastline offering an ideal setting for seaside relaxation. The best beaches in San Francisco are typically not suitable for swimming due to strong currents but are perfect for a variety of outdoor activities like scenic walks, bird watching, and picnics. The 10 Best Beaches in San Francisco


  • 1) Chrissy Field Chrissy Field is one of the most frequented beaches in San Francisco. With its rolling dunes, this place is a natural oasis in the heart of the city, stretching for nearly half a square kilometer between green areas and sand. It's the ideal spot for birdwatching, water sports like windsurfing and kiteboarding, and admiring stunning views of the Golden Gate Bridge, Alcatraz, and Angel Island, shrouded in a picturesque fog. Not to mention, it features a barbecue area where you can relax with your travel companions.

  • 2) Ocean Beach Ocean Beach enchants with its long, wild beaches. The mighty waves attract daring surfers and nature lovers, while the sandy walks invite contemplation of the spectacular sunsets over the Pacific. Among San Francisco's beaches, Ocean Beach is notable for its biodiversity: along the coast, various bird species can be spotted, and the small pools of water (left uncovered during low tide) offer a unique opportunity to explore marine life.

  • 3) Baker Beach An ideal place to escape the hustle and bustle of the city and reconnect with nature is Baker Beach, a San Francisco beach that offers visitors moments of peace and tranquility, captivating them with its spectacular views of the Golden Gate Bridge and its relaxed atmosphere. Its wide expanses of sand invite romantic walks, sunset yoga sessions, or for the little ones, sandcastle building by the shore. Nature lovers can spot seals and seabirds along the coast.

  • 4) Aquatic Park Cove Unlike other San Francisco beaches, which are unsafe for swimming, Aquatic Park Cove allows visitors to swim in calm, lifeguard-protected waters, in addition to renting kayaks to explore the picturesque bay and historic pier. There's also a playground for children, where they can enjoy outdoor fun after a family picnic. History enthusiasts will appreciate the Maritime Museum, a place to discover the city's rich maritime heritage.

  • 5) China Beach With its calm waters and golden sand, China Beach offers a true oasis of serenity, where you can relax in the sun or take a refreshing swim in the calm waters. Snorkeling enthusiasts can explore the rich marine life, while hikers can traverse the surrounding trails to enjoy splendid panoramic views. The small, hidden coves along the coast are charming and all worth exploring to rejuvenate in a beautiful natural setting.

  • 6) Mile Rock Beach Thanks to its majestic cliffs and spectacular panoramic views, Mile Rock Beach is one of the most fascinating beaches in San Francisco from a naturalistic point of view. Here, you can hike along coastal trails leading to stunning scenic points, perhaps capturing the landscape's beauty and the crashing ocean waves in photos. The surrounding waters are ideal for kayaking and snorkeling, while the golden sand invites relaxation and enjoying the reassuring sound of the waves.

  • 7) Ford Funston Beach Ford Funston Beach captivates visitors with its untouched natural beauty of imposing dunes and refreshing breezes; these conditions allow free-flight enthusiasts to practice hang gliding and paragliding along the cliffs, while the waters are perfectly suited for both surfing and bodyboarding. Not just for sports: between picnics, sand games, and shell searching (enthusiasts will find plenty), Ford Funston is also perfect for the whole family.

  • 8) Marshall’s Beach Marshall's Beach, between the Golden Gate Bridge and North Baker Beach, is a long and narrow beach, bounded by steep rocks, making it intimate and sheltered. Popular among nudists, here clothing is optional. Despite its charm, it is less crowded due to limited space and challenging access through the cliff. However, the adventure is worth it for its wild aspect and spectacular views. Among San Francisco's beaches, Marshall's Beach is a landmark for the LGBT community but attracts a diverse audience.

  • 9) Pebble Beach Accessible from San Francisco for a day trip, Pebble Beach, south of New Brighton Beach, marks the southern boundary of Monterey Bay. Renowned for its legendary golf courses, it hosts the US Opens and is also frequented by celebrities. Beyond the famous holes, Pebble Beach offers unforgettable coastal scenery, where, with a bit of luck, seals, sea lions, and dolphins can be spotted. The famous Lone Cypress and Ghost Tree are other points of interest at this fantastic beach.
